BA in Rural Development
BA in Rural Development is a undergraduate degree program that focuses on the study of rural areas, communities, and development strategies. It covers topics such as rural economics, agriculture, community development, sustainable practices, and policy analysis. Graduates of this program are equipped with the knowledge and skills to work in various roles within government agencies, non-profit organizations, and international development agencies to address the challenges faced by rural communities.
Rural Development
Rural development refers to the process of improving the quality of life and economic well-being of people living in rural areas. It involves implementing policies and strategies to address the unique challenges faced by rural communities, such as lack of infrastructure, limited access to services, and low employment opportunities. The goal of rural development is to create sustainable and inclusive growth, enhance agricultural productivity, provide better access to education and healthcare, and promote overall development in rural areas.
Eligibility Criteria for BA (Rural Development) in India
Educational Qualifications: Candidates must have completed 10+2 or equivalent from a recognized board.
Minimum Marks: Minimum percentage required may vary from college to college, but typically a minimum of 50% aggregate marks is required.
Entrance Exams: Some universities may require candidates to appear for entrance exams specific to BA (Rural Development).
Merit-Based Selection: Admission may also be based on merit in the qualifying examination.
Age Limit: There is usually no specific age limit for this course.
Nationality: Indian nationals are generally eligible to apply.
Specific Requirements: Some colleges may have specific requirements such as relevant work experience or knowledge in rural development.
Note: It is advisable to check the specific eligibility criteria of the college/university you are applying to as requirements may vary.
